How do I solve quotients

Mathematics
2 answers:
Eva8 [605]3 years ago
8 0
Quotients can be solved with division problems while solving two fractions.
marshall27 [118]3 years ago
4 0
Since division is the opposite of multiplication, you can turn this division problem into a multiplication problem by multiplying the top fraction by the reciprocal of the bottom.

The circumference of the top of the cake is 9.5\pi\approx29.845 in.

It sounds like the baker is trying to line the circumference with cherriesto fit as many as possible along the border, like in the picture I've attached below.

This comes down to dividing the cake's circumference by the diameter of each cherry:

\dfrac{9.5\pi}{0.75}\approx39.79

or about 39 cherries, making the answer D.
